Rookie cornerback Tacario Davis was taken in the third round of the NFL Draft this season. It was a bit earlier than some experts anticipated, but the measurables were simply so rare to find.

At 6’4 and a hair under 195 lbs., you simply do not find guys at that size who can play corner every year, and it’s something the Cincinnati Bengals needed more of.

So, it’s good to see he does have some pretty good ball skills, which we saw in Friday’s preseason finale vs. the Philadelphia Eagles, turning a pass that went through the receiver’s hands into an interception.

This play is exactly what you want to see from your corners. Making a play on the ball in a split second that shouldn’t be there. He even had a little wiggle there on the return.

This also came after Davis had a beautiful deflection on the first drive of the game. The commentators said he is playing in this game because the coaches want to see him get more reps. They plan on deploying him in certain packages to use his size on bigger receivers.

For those that remember Tre Flowers who had a short stint with the team during their run to the Super Bowl. He was used against the talented tight ends that are such matchup nightmares for defenses. Davis may be used in a similar fashion early in his career.
